In a Temperature Swing Adsorption (TSA) cycle, what is the primary physical reason for releasing the captured CO2 from the solid surface?
In a Temperature Swing Adsorption (TSA) cycle, the primary physical reason for releasing captured CO2 is the weakening of the attractive forces between the CO2 molecules and the solid surface, a process driven by the input of thermal energy.
